Output 6f5afc23432915124aff8131fb6d9aa6fc306d9e1f73a1269b607e26204f4415:0

value
10420371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65a8088d3dd9e64425361d581e46bccb06afd384 OP_EQUAL
address
3AxXU5qq4CSj594MegLiNRWkBiCeRpLqbf
transaction
6f5afc23432915124aff8131fb6d9aa6fc306d9e1f73a1269b607e26204f4415
confirmations
346376
spent
true